昨夜は珍しく晩酌もせずHTML5アプリケーションについて勉強し、調べ物もした。
現在幾つかの開発手法があり、それぞれ一長一短有る。
出来る事や公開できるプラットフォーム範囲の違いなどがあり、「これをやれば食っていける」という物でもないらしい。
元々JavaやRubyを専門にしていた自分としてはネイティブアプリを使った開発が分かりやすくて好きなのだが、ハイブリッドやHTML5アプリはまた別の魅力がある。
しかし何にせよ、今後の開発環境を考えれば両方いっちょがみして置いた方がいいようだ。
ハイブリッドアプリだと、PhoneGap(Cordova)と、jsWaffleが有力。Cordovaはクロスプラットフォームだけど、なんかややこしそうだ。iPhoneアプリ作るには結局Macと開発環境いるみたい。jsWaffleはAndroidのみだけどeclipseで開発だし分かりやすそうだ。